0 reports about 2646357253The number was first reported 3rd Aug, 2025
Received a phone call from 2646357253? Report here
File a report about 2646357253 |
Phone Number Variations: 2646357253, 02646-357253, 912646357253, 002646357253, 1912646357253, +1912646357253